bokeylee 发表于 2022-11-4 02:06:06

【已作废】撸了一个获取疫情情况的流(2022.11.10更新)

本帖最后由 bokeylee 于 2022-12-29 17:54 编辑

更新说明
2022.12.29数据源失效,且因为你我都明白的原因,这个流程已经不具备任何意义了,各位可以删除了……


2022.11.10
·经@qq1292993725 27楼的提醒发现,这个流程采用的api接口在不同地市输出的数据顺序也会不同,比如北京上海等地会单独分出境外输入的数据,这个版本进行了改进。
·@dongfang168 8楼提出希望剥离各项数据,这个版本进行了重新整理。

——————————————————————
【2022.11.10】
重新修改了流程并把所有数据拆分为独立sensor,且采用中文命名,不过都保留了covid19作为前缀,可以直接搜索。
至于最新的数据含义:
    新增确诊=新增本土+新增境外(如你的地区有单独列出的话)
    累计确诊=现有确诊+累计治愈+累计死亡
    新增本土无症状为独立计数

卡片也同步进行了修改,并且会根据是否带有境外确诊数据来选择两种不同排版:

具体使用方法请参考上一次的内容……
附件内包含卡片代码和流程代码

——————————————————————
【2022.11.06】
最近疫情又浮头,家里老人不太会看手机,所以利用百度的实时疫情数据造了这个疫情播报文本的流。


具体用法:
添加流程后,在【设置地区】节点里修改成你的城市,格式必须是类似“广东广州”这样子。
在疫情信息通报节点里,把服务器改成你自己的hass。
最后就自己用自动化定时触发播报或者制作卡片显示啦。



注意:
1.这个流程每小时会刷新一次数据,但基本上数据源都是在每天中午2点左右更新昨天的疫情情况,所以如果要进行播报的话,最好把时间定在中午2点之后。
2.有时候可能会读取失败,失败时updatetime的值会变成“fail”,可以通过它来判断是否进行播报。





[email protected] 发表于 2022-11-4 08:16:06

感谢分享!

xuyang 发表于 2022-11-4 08:50:54

请问在ha中sensor.covid19怎么定义,代码贴一下,谢谢

sam_tw 发表于 2022-11-4 09:39:11

感谢分享

zxyny1989 发表于 2022-11-4 10:40:58

xuyang 发表于 2022-11-4 08:50
请问在ha中sensor.covid19怎么定义,代码贴一下,谢谢

从nr过来的,附件里那个流

arthurfsy 发表于 2022-11-4 10:58:50

给力,广东深圳可成功使用

tcwj2008 发表于 2022-11-4 11:47:01

https://voice.baidu.com/api/newpneumonia
贡献一个更好用的疫情api,大家低调使用

dongfang168 发表于 2022-11-4 11:55:46

输出是一体的怎么剥离每个属性

bugensui 发表于 2022-11-4 12:04:55

tcwj2008 发表于 2022-11-4 11:47
https://voice.baidu.com/api/newpneumonia
贡献一个更好用的疫情api,大家低调使用

这个是官方的吗

bokeylee 发表于 2022-11-4 14:20:43

tcwj2008 发表于 2022-11-4 11:47
https://voice.baidu.com/api/newpneumonia
贡献一个更好用的疫情api,大家低调使用

这个更方便诶!
页: [1] 2 3
查看完整版本: 【已作废】撸了一个获取疫情情况的流(2022.11.10更新)